Gleb Nikitin proposed to create a state program for the development of river infrastructure.
On August 4, 2026, at 12:50, Society Governor of the Nizhny Novgorod Region Gleb Nikitin proposed the creation of a state program for the comprehensive development of transport, river, and docking infrastructure. The region is ready to become a pilot participant in such a project, he stated at a meeting on the development of tourism and the hospitality industry in the government of the Russian Federation.
According to the head of the region, without federal support, it is impossible to ensure systematic renewal of the docks and accompanying infrastructure—both on the Volga and on other navigable rivers.
"Such infrastructure, while also commercial, public-use projects can become a good project for the 'Tourism of Russia' corporation," he said.
The governor added that the region is focusing on the development of road, rail, and river routes connecting the cities of the "Golden Ring." This year, 10 settlements in the region have been included in it.
"A unique feature of the region in the Golden Ring is river tourism. The construction of paddle-wheel vessels of the PKS-180 'Golden Ring' and 'Aurum' project with a shallow draft has allowed the revival of the ring and cruise route along the Volga and Oka rivers, visiting the cities of this tourist route," noted the head of the region.
Currently, there is a recorded increase in cruise traffic and a demand for new vessels of this type. Together with "Rosagrolizing," the region has prepared applications for the construction of a fleet within the framework of a new leasing program from the Ministry of Industry and Trade of Russia.
Gleb Nikitin added that since 2019, the Nizhny Novgorod region has been developing its own fleet of high-speed passenger vessels and is working not only for itself but also for 13 regions. Authorities hope that changes to the federal subsidy rules being developed by the Ministry of Transport of Russia and Rosmorrechflot will help expand the opportunities for developing a high-speed fleet.
The increase in tourist flow is putting pressure on the hospitality sector. Within the macro-territory of "Greater Volga," the region lacks 4,500 rooms.
To address this issue, the region is developing new facilities under the national project "Tourism and Hospitality." A total of 17 modular accommodation projects with 294 rooms have already been implemented, and another 9 projects with 107 rooms are planned for 2026-2027. Additionally, under the preferential lending program, 15 hotels with a total of 2,226 rooms are being built at a total cost of 49.2 billion rubles.
The tourist complex "Ecological Park" on the Rowing Canal, costing 8.2 billion rubles, is at a high degree of readiness. A five-star hotel with 265 rooms was put into operation in May, and the launch of an aquathermal complex is planned for August. The region has also established an investment-analytical office that supports projects from idea to commissioning.
"On the agenda are nine new priority projects with a total cost of 31 billion rubles. Of these, we will submit at least five projects for 678 rooms to the program this year," said Gleb Nikitin.
